RSUST O-Level Subject combination for Accounting

To stand a chance, here is the most appropriate RSUST O-Level Subject combination for Accounting seeking to gain admission to this great house of academicians

RSUST requires five ‘O’ level credits to include

  • English Language
  • Mathematics
  • Economics

and any two from Financial Account/Principle of Accounting,  Further Mathematics,  Geography,  Government, Biology,  Business  Management,  Data Processing /Computer Studies, Literature in English.
